Pittsburgh Steelers linebacker T.J. Watt achieved a notable career milestone in the 2026 season opener. Watt, during a 20-13 victory over the Atlanta Falcons, became one of only two players in NFL history to record at least 100 sacks and 10 interceptions since the sack statistic was officially tracked in 1982. He finished the game with four tackles, two sacks, and an interception returned 35 yards for a touchdown. This performance elevates his career totals to 117 sacks and 10 interceptions through 136 regular-season games. The Steelers will next face the New England Patriots on September 24.
